This page provides help with the most common questions. We are a Cloud Native Computing Foundation graduated project. Synopsis. This post explains how to install helm 3 on kubernetes and configure components for managing and deploying applications on the Kubernetes cluster. To uninstall helm, run the following command from the command line or from PowerShell: > Copy kubernetes-helm to Clipboard NOTE: This applies to both open source and commercial editions of Chocolatey. Are you new to Helm? To uninstall a release, use the helm uninstall command: Details for helm License Apache-2.0 Last updated 11 December 2020 Share this snap. uninstall a release. STASH units (short for "Store Things And Stuff Here"), also known as Hidey Holes, are storage units for emote clue items, saving bank space and bank trips for players who do Treasure Trails frequently. Globally scoped non-define content is simply ignored. Helm List helm list. Please see the organizational deployment guide. You are viewing info for Helm 3 - check the version FAQs or see to Helm 2 for prior versions. In addition to that, the Helm community provides methods to install Helm through different package managers. For Helm 2 go here. Well as of early February it finally was released. helm 2to3 cleanup --dry-run -tiller-ns That seems correct to me. Developer website. When running in production, Agones should be scheduled on a dedicated pool of nodes, distinct from where Game Servers are scheduled for better isolation and resiliency. The Helm project provides two ways to fetch and install Helm. $ which helm /some/path/to/helm $ rm /some/path/to/helm This is the same as removing any binary on a UNIX-like platform. A running Kubernetes cluster.The Kubernetes cluster API endpoint should be reachable from the machine you are running helm.Authenticate the … This command takes a release name and uninstalls the release. Changes since Helm 2. v3.2.4 stable; v2.16.7 legacy; v2.14.0 . Ensure you are set for organizational deployment. laufstall - Alle passenden Produkte zu Ihrer Suchanfrage finden Sie im Online-Shop bei mytoys.de. Removal of Tiller. helm dependency build - rebuild the charts/ directory based on the Chart.lock file; helm dependency list - list the dependencies for the given chart; helm dependency update - update charts/ based on the contents of … Helm 3 builds upon the success of Helm 2, continuing to meet the needs of the evolving ecosystem. list releases. Explains the basics of Helm. This will be mostly (if not entirely) down to the changes in which flags are available in the new version of Helm. Helm 3 is one of the most eagerly anticipated releases for the last year or so. #BlackLivesMatter. The Helm Team is proud to announce the first stable release of Helm 3. Charts are packages of pre-configured Kubernetes resources. Helm - The Kubernetes Package Manager. The discussion in the first comment talks about the --namespace flag being ignored in earlier versions of Helm 3. $ helm ls NAME NAMESPACE REVISION UPDATED STATUS CHART APP VERSION nginx-ingress kube-system 1 2019-12-16 00:08:12.513438985 +0300 EAT deployed nginx-ingress-1.26.2 0.26.1 . The excitement for this release was heightened by the promise of removing Tiller, the in-cluster component of Helm that interacted directly with the Kubernetes API server to install, upgrade, query, and remove Kubernetes resources. You can then delete them with: kubectl delete secret 9 hickeyma added question/support v3.x labels Oct 10, 2019. It removes all of the resources associated with the last release of the chart The kubectl command-line tool installed on your local machine, configured to connect to your cluster. Comments. uninstall one or more Helm plugins Helm can be installed either from source, or from pre-built binary releases. You can read more about installing kubectl in the official documentation.You can test your connectivity with the following command: 2.1. kubectl cluster-infoIf you see no errors, you’re connected … question/support v3.x. A Kubernetes cluster with role-based access control (RBAC) enabled. If you want to use a different namespace, you can use the helm --namespace parameter to specify.. Use the ‘–dry-run’ flag to see which releases will be uninstalled without actually uninstalling them. It removes all of the resources associated with the last release of the chart as well as the release history, freeing it up for future use. Using Helm. as well as the release history, freeing it up for future use. Here's an exhaustive list of all the major changes introduced in Helm 3. © 2020 The Linux Foundation. Helm Uninstall helm uninstall. For this tutorial you will need: 1. Istio, by design, expects Istio’s Custom Resources contained within CRDs to leak into the Kubernetes environment. In the end, we decided to remove it. If you installed Istio using Helm and Tiller, uninstall with these commands: $ helm delete --purge istio $ helm delete --purge istio-init $ helm delete --purge istio-cni $ kubectl delete namespace istio-system Deleting CRDs and Istio Configuration. Use the ‘–dry-run’ flag to see which releases will be uninstalled without actually Helm 3 is here - Docs | Blog. With Helm 3, the decision was made to include --purge by default when running helm uninstall. uninstalling them. How to install and get started with Helm including instructions for distros, FAQs, and plugins. Helm 3 is the latest major release of the CLI tool. There are two parts to Helm: The Helm client (helm) and the Helm server (Tiller). Quicklinks Quickstart Guide. Helm is the package manager for Kubernetes. The Linux Foundation has registered trademarks and uses trademarks. Delete them using Helm Beta 3 binary: helm uninstall Using kubectl to get all Helm release versions which are secrets in the cluster: kubectl get secret --all-namespaces -l "owner=helm". These are the official methods to get Helm releases. helm repo - add, list, remove, update, and index chart repositories; Auto generated by spf13/cobra on 4-Feb-2020 Helm 3.0.0 has been released! … We are a Cloud Native Computing Foundation incubating project. To add, correct, or remove information, file an issue or send us a pull request. This is the place to start! Get the package into your environment. This snap is maintained by the Snapcrafters community, and is not necessarily endorsed or officially maintained by the upstream developers. Copy link Quote reply arichardet commented May 28, 2019. Create a namespace for the istio-system components: Instead, we recommend using istioctl as documented in Installing with istioctl.If you want to use Helm, then you need to use the helm template method described below.. Prerequisites You should have the following before getting started with the helm setup. Step 3. helm - The Helm package manager for Kubernetes. Use the '--dry-run' flag to see which releases will be uninstalled without actually I'm curious how the decision was made, and if this was the best option for the default. uninstall a release. Introduction to Helm. Wed, Nov 13, 2019. Clean up the Helm v2 configuration. Contact Snapcrafters. Permissions management for SQL storage backend. uninstalling them. 2. Kauf auf Rechnung schnelle Lieferung Kostenloser Rückversand. The most apparent change is the … For a list of trademarks of The Linux Foundation, please see our Trademark Usage page. If you were using Helm v2 in previous versions of K3s, you may upgrade to v1.17.0+k3s.1 or newer and Helm 2 will still function. It removes all of the resources associated with the last release of the chart as well as the release history, freeing it up for future use. © Helm Authors 2020 | Documentation distributed under CC-BY-4.0. 2. We recommend installing Agones in its own namespaces, such as agones-system as shown above. When deleting your current Istio installation, you must not remove the Istio Custom Resource Definitions (CRDs) as that can lead to loss of your custom Istio resources. This command takes a release name and uninstalls the release. Synopsis. This is a chart that is shared by other charts, but does not create any release artifacts of its own. --atomic if set, the installation process deletes the installation on failure. Library chart support. For example, Nuget, Homebrew, Apt, and RPM all have their own ways of uninstalling things. Helm 3.1 supports clusters from versions 1.14 to 1.17. Helm is a tool for managing Kubernetes charts. uninstall one or more Helm plugins Viewing Helm 3 release. It allows you to install applications on your Kubernetes cluster in a similar manner to yum/apt for Linux distributions. It removes all of the resources associated with the last release of the chart This command lists all of the releases for a specified namespace (uses current namespace context if namespace not specified). Flags like '--uninstalled' and '--all' will alter this behavior. For real this time. © 2020 The Linux Foundation. Here is a list of the changes to the the flags you most likely used with Helm 2: 1. The internal implementation of Helm 3 has changed considerably from Helm 2. If you wish to migrate to Helm 3, this blog post by Helm explains how to use a plugin Use the '--dry-run' flag to see which releases will be uninstalled without actually uninstalling them. A library chart’s templates can only declare define elements. This command takes a release name and uninstalls the release. Generate an … © Helm Authors 2020 | Documentation distributed under CC-BY-4.0. This command takes a release name and uninstalls the release. Helm Plugin Uninstall helm plugin uninstall. The Linux Foundation has registered trademarks and uses trademarks. Copy link Contributor hickeyma commented Oct 10, 2019. In Helm 3, deletion removes the release record as well. When everything is up and running and you are ready to remove your helm v2 instance, please proceed. We'd love your help making this document better. as well as the release history, freeing it up for future use. Helm introduces several familiar concepts such as: Charts which are the Helm packages (like deb/rpm) Helm repositories which hold charts (similar to package repos) A CLI with install/upgrade/remove commands. Helm 3 supports a class of chart called a “library chart”. All rights reserved. If you're like many others out there, you've been holding off of migrating to Helm 3 until at least version 3.1 is out. Helm - The Kubernetes Package Manager. If you wish to keep a deletion release record, use helm uninstall --keep-history. helm 2to3 cleanup -tiller-ns Successfully removed my tiller instance. For a list of trademarks of The Linux Foundation, please see our Trademark Usage page. Viewing Helm 2 (legacy). All rights reserved. This latest version of Helm, the package manager for Kubernetes, is now available. … 3 comments Labels. SEE ALSO. 1. Installing Helm. This was problematic, because when using kubectl to interact with yo… Resources were being deployed in the default namespace regardless of what you provided to --namespace. Helm Plugin Uninstall helm plugin uninstall. Using helm list --uninstalled will only show releases that were uninstalled with the --keep-history flag. Learn how to install and get running with Helm. The -nflag no longer exists when using helm install.With Helm 2, you would use -nto specify the name of the release, instead of using one of the automatically generated names. Get Helm; Blog; Docs; Charts; v2.16.7 . Racism is unacceptable, is incompatible with the Helm project goals, and has no place in our open source community. That installation method is no longer recommended. From The Helm Project. Option 1: Cached Package (Unreliable, … For further information check the Helm releasespage. Helm v2 charts can be used by setting helmVersion: v2 in the spec. Synopsis. Since then I've recently gone through some analysis of migrating Helm 2 releases (with the Tillerless plugin) to Helm 3… What are the key differences between Helm 2 and Helm 3? Installing Helm. Previously, this document described a Helm installation method that utilized the Tiller component. The change to remove the creation of the namespace during helm install was intentional. Helm Uninstall helm uninstall. If you want platform-specific instructions, you'll need to provide info on how you installed Helm. Visit the Helm 3 docs or read the blog for details. By default, it lists only releases that are deployed or failed. helm rollback [REVISION] [flags] Options --cleanup-on-fail allow deletion of new resources created in this rollback when rollback fails --dry-run simulate a rollback --force force resource update through delete/recreate if needed -h, --help help for rollback --history-max int limit the maximum number of revisions saved per release. Secret_Name > 9 hickeyma added question/support v3.x labels Oct 10, 2019 a “ library chart ” secret < >! Issue or send us a pull request installing Agones in its own ; blog ; docs ; charts ;.... Specified ) Helm project goals, and is not necessarily endorsed or officially maintained by upstream... Quote reply arichardet commented May 28, 2019 to that, the installation process deletes the installation failure... Parts to Helm: the Helm server ( tiller ) Helm ls name namespace REVISION UPDATED chart. 28, 2019 check the version FAQs or see to Helm 2 your.., deletion removes the release release name and uninstalls the release Helm Team is proud to announce first... Helm ) and the Helm server ( tiller ) istio ’ s templates can declare! Command: in the default namespace regardless of What you provided to -- namespace be uninstalled without uninstalling... The namespace during Helm install was intentional and the Helm 3, deletion the... 3 - check the version FAQs or see to Helm 3 will alter this behavior proud. Package managers in our open source community link Quote reply arichardet commented May 28, 2019 from! Class of chart called a “ library chart ’ s Custom resources contained within to! On Kubernetes and configure components for managing and deploying applications on the Kubernetes cluster will be uninstalled actually... Releases will be uninstalled without actually uninstalling them, it lists only releases that were uninstalled with the apparent... 'M curious how the decision was made to include -- purge by default, it lists only that... All of the Linux Foundation has registered trademarks and uses trademarks kubectl command-line installed... Installation process deletes the installation process deletes the installation process deletes the installation process deletes the installation process deletes installation! Managing Kubernetes charts to 1.17 flag being ignored in earlier versions of Helm 3 the! How the decision was made, and is not necessarily endorsed or maintained... A specified namespace ( uses current namespace context if namespace not specified ) components: Visit the uninstall! Will need: 1 on a UNIX-like platform one or more Helm plugins are! To fetch and install Helm and uninstalls the release the releases for a list of of... Two ways to fetch and install Helm are the key differences between Helm 2: 1 release the! Helm ) and the Helm -- namespace distributed under CC-BY-4.0 of all the major changes in! Running with Helm including instructions for distros, FAQs, and if this was the best option for default... Apt, and RPM all have their own ways of uninstalling things for,! Helm 3.1 supports clusters from versions 1.14 to 1.17 installation on failure keep-history. Differences between Helm 2 for prior versions command: in the end, decided! And ' -- all ' will alter this behavior can be installed either from source, or information... Helm License Apache-2.0 Last UPDATED 11 December 2020 Share this snap is maintained by upstream! Exhaustive list of the Linux Foundation has registered trademarks and uses trademarks labels Oct 10, 2019,... | Documentation distributed under CC-BY-4.0 tutorial you will need: 1 exhaustive list of trademarks of the Linux,! Nginx-Ingress kube-system 1 2019-12-16 00:08:12.513438985 +0300 EAT deployed nginx-ingress-1.26.2 0.26.1 the latest major release of Helm there are parts. Not specified ) please see our Trademark Usage page meet the needs of the namespace during Helm install intentional. Using Helm list -- uninstalled will only show releases that were uninstalled with Helm... Namespace not specified ) my tiller instance down to the the flags most... Provides methods to install and get running with Helm started with the -- namespace parameter to specify declare elements... Server ( tiller ) a “ library chart ’ s Custom resources contained within CRDs to leak into the Package! Other charts, but does not create any release artifacts of its own namespaces, such as agones-system shown... From Helm 2 for prior versions are two parts to Helm 3, deletion removes the release you then... Install Helm including instructions for distros, FAQs, and plugins major introduced... Of trademarks of the Linux Foundation has registered trademarks and uses trademarks release name and the. 00:08:12.513438985 +0300 EAT deployed nginx-ingress-1.26.2 0.26.1 want platform-specific instructions, you can then delete them with: kubectl delete Successfully removed my tiller instance actually uninstalling.! Authors 2020 | Documentation distributed under CC-BY-4.0, FAQs, and plugins option... Of Helm 3, deletion removes the release into the Kubernetes environment pre-built binary releases version nginx-ingress kube-system 2019-12-16. Clusters from versions 1.14 to 1.17 necessarily endorsed or officially maintained by the Snapcrafters community and! Was intentional reply arichardet commented May 28, 2019 how the decision was made to include -- by. Provided to -- namespace 2 and Helm 3, this blog post by Helm how..., or remove information, file an issue or send us a pull request you have! $ Helm ls name namespace REVISION UPDATED STATUS chart APP version nginx-ingress kube-system 1 00:08:12.513438985! Of the releases for a list of all the major changes introduced in Helm 3 has changed considerably from 2! Helm explains how to use a different namespace, you can use the ‘ –dry-run ’ flag to see releases. Incompatible with the Helm client ( Helm ) and the Helm community provides methods install. 28, 2019 following before getting started with Helm 3 - check the version FAQs or see to 2! Chart called a “ library chart ” see our Trademark Usage page provides help with Helm! ( tiller ) is not necessarily endorsed or officially maintained by the Snapcrafters community, and if this was best! An issue or send us a pull request uninstall command: in the end, decided. To your cluster or failed the needs of the namespace during Helm install was intentional blog for.... In a similar manner to yum/apt for Linux distributions name namespace REVISION STATUS! Fetch and install Helm through different Package managers the change to remove the of. Kubectl command-line tool installed on your local machine, configured to connect to your cluster the flags most. Installed Helm uninstall -- keep-history flag correct to me applications on the Kubernetes cluster with role-based control! A deletion release record as well release of the Linux Foundation, please.! Methods to get Helm ; blog ; docs ; charts ; v2.16.7,! Copy link Quote reply arichardet commented May 28, 2019 release name and uninstalls release! Record, use the ' -- all ' will alter this behavior correct. Continuing to meet the needs of the Linux Foundation, please see our Trademark page. Us a pull request kubectl command-line tool installed on your local machine, configured connect... No place in our open source community installed on your Kubernetes cluster in a similar manner to yum/apt for distributions. Library chart ” Helm -- namespace parameter to specify the decision was made, and..